Output 6f66bf602ae02d0a62d97e3a31482729814c8bd448c9cf23a8c4d1d23cb57782:0

value
475940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c8b02cb99aff38ec9d3cf0ddc0be950ab7af03f OP_EQUAL
address
3QiLjXsJpumWrt176ESKk6D3MEQbWSzgTA
transaction
6f66bf602ae02d0a62d97e3a31482729814c8bd448c9cf23a8c4d1d23cb57782
spent
true